Eng.Qassim
الخبراء-
Posts
2,303 -
تاريخ الانضمام
-
تاريخ اخر زياره
-
Days Won
22
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و Eng.Qassim
-
ترتيب النسبة المئوية % من الاصغر الي الاكبر في التقرير
Eng.Qassim replied to ابوالعزائم's topic in قسم الأكسيس Access
وعليكم السلام افتح النموذج وادخل النسبة التي تريدها ...تستطيع ان تفتح تقريرا بذلك مصدرة الاستعلام fatih.rar لم انتبه للجداول!! -
عند الضغط لمعاينة التقرير يعلق البرنامج
Eng.Qassim replied to mohammed alrabeai's topic in قسم الأكسيس Access
السلام عليكم... اضافة لما تفضل به الاستاذ @Foksh لديك طريقتان : 1- تجعل خاصية popup =نعم و خاصية Modal =نعم ..بالنسبة للتقرير 2- تضع في زر فتح التقرير في النموذج السطر التالي: Docmd.Openreport "YourReport", acViewPreview, WindowMode:=acDialog -
السلام عليكم.. بعد اذن اخي الاستاذ @kkhalifa1960 وضعت لك موديول يقوم بأستخلاص الارقام من الاحرف ...عسى ان يكون هذا طلبك DDTextToNumber.rar
-
المفروض ان صاحب الاجابة الصحيحة هو استاذنا الفاضل @Foksh فانا لم اعمل شيئا غير استبدال الفارزة المنقوطة تحياتي و رمضان كريم للجميع
-
التعديل على ملف استخراج الراتب بعد اضافة عدد من العلاوات
Eng.Qassim replied to Ahmed_J's topic in قسم الأكسيس Access
السلام عليكم.. استاذ احمد...لماذا لا تعتمد سنوات الخدمة في احتساب الراتب عملت لك هذه الشفرة ..وهي شغالة بالنسبة (للبكلوريوس) لانها تبدأ من الدرجة السابعة فقط مرر سنوات الخدمة عبر startDate في الدالة Function IncreaseSalary(startDate As Double) As Double Dim years As Double Dim newSalary As Double years = startDate '7 If years <= 4 Then newSalary = 296 + ((years - 1) * 6) '6 ElseIf years > 4 And years <= 8 Then newSalary = 362 + ((years - 5) * 6) '5 ElseIf years > 8 And years <= 12 Then newSalary = 429 + ((years - 9) * 6) '4 ElseIf years > 12 And years <= 17 Then newSalary = 509 + ((years - 13) * 8) '3 ElseIf years > 17 And years <= 22 Then newSalary = 600 + ((years - 18) * 10) '2 ElseIf years > 22 And years <= 27 Then newSalary = 723 + ((years - 23) * 17) '1 Else newSalary = 910 + ((years - 28) * 20) End If IncreaseSalary = newSalary End Function -
لايوجد خطا ..فقط استبدل الفارزة بالفارزة المنقوطة IIf(IsNull([total_arbic_nesf]); "الحقل فارغ"; IIf([total_arbic_nesf]>=85; "ممتاز"; IIf([total_arbic_nesf]>=65; "جيد جدا"; IIf([total_arbic_nesf]>=50; "جيد"; IIf([total_arbic_nesf]>=1; "ضعيف"; IIf([total_arbic_nesf]=0; "غ"; ""))))))
-
في كثير من الاحيان تتلخبط علينا المسميات حينما تكون باللغة العربية ...استكمالا لما انتهى اليه استاذنا الفاضل @محمد احمد لطفى Private Sub عدد_الاشهر_AfterUpdate() Me.تاريخ_الاستحقاق = DateAdd("m", Me.عدد_الاشهر, Me.تاريخ_اليوم) End Sub
-
استخراج سجلات محددة من بين كل سجلات الحقل
Eng.Qassim replied to Abdelaziz Osman's topic in قسم الأكسيس Access
السلام عليكم ...تقبل الله اعمال جميع الزملاء والاساتذة الكرم افتح النموذج وقم بلصق بعض الارقام (اجعل بينها فواصل)..اضغط على زر استيراد الارقام..عملت لك بعض الارقام في NotePad قم بنسخها ولصقها في مربع النص ثم افتح الاستعلام codeM.rar -
التعديل على ملف توزيع الخدمة الوظيفية بالسنوات
Eng.Qassim replied to Ahmed_J's topic in قسم الأكسيس Access
احسنت استاذنا الغالي برناوي @Barna الشفرة جميلة جدا ..عاشت الايادي -
-
مرحبابك استاذ @Ahmed_J هناك اشكالية ادارية في ملفك ...وهو انه ليس بالضرورة ان تكون درجة خبير او معاون مدير عام بالدرجة الاولى انا مثلا ..منذ 3 سنوات في الدرجة الاولى (رئيس مهندسين اقدم)...اما معاون مدير عام فيكون بالتعيين من قبل المسؤول وليس له علاقة بالخدمة رأيي ان يتم اختيار العنوان الوظيفي يدويا من خلال مربع التحرير وحسب الاوامر الادارية وليس برمجيا تحياتي لك
-
السلام عليكم ...بصراحة لم افهم السؤال جيدا انظر للمثال المرفق ...من خلاله حاول ان توصل الفكرة في المثال...تختار من ال list box ...المصروفات التي تريدها EXPENSES VS PROFIT 2-1.rar
-
نبارك للأستاذ محمد احمد لطفي انضمامه الى فريق الخبراء
Eng.Qassim replied to ابوخليل's topic in قسم الأكسيس Access
الف مبروك للاستاذ @محمد احمد لطفى ولو انها متأخرة ..فمنذ شهرين لم افتح الحاسوب لانشغالي ..واشياء اخرى امنياتي لك بالتوفيق والازدهار الدائم -
- 15 replies
-
- برنامج حسابات
- مقاولات
- (و9 أكثر)
-
If DCount("[ID]", "[ADHERENTS]", "[NICHE] ='" & Me.NICHE & "' And NUMERO_REGION =" & Me.NUMERO_REGION & " ") <> 0 Then
-
حقيقة ...الاستاذ @kkhalifa1960 واخونا @شايب مبدعين رغم اني اصبحت في الاونة الاخيرة من الغازات الخاملة 😂 بسبب ظروف العمل لا يفتى و مالك في المدينة
-
الظاهر المشكلة في نسخة الاوفيس عندي على العموم البرنامج جميل جدا ...وشكرا لمجهودك
-
مبدع دائما استاذنا الحبيب @Moosak وجزاك الله خيرا على مجهودك مع بقية الزملاء بالفعل..شخصيا ارى ان الذكاء الاصطناعي سوف ينهي روح المثابرة والبحث والدراسة
- 14 replies
-
- 1
-
- الكاتب الذكي
- دوال المجال
-
(و3 أكثر)
موسوم بكلمه :
-
ما شاء الله تبارك الرحمن ..كل الافكار جميلة من الاساتذة الافاضل طريقة الاستاذ الفاضل @Foksh بعد اذنه Word.accdb
-
-
سيبها زي ماهية..فقط احفضها بكلمة مرور لديك وليس لدى العميل ...والمفضل ان تحفظ القاعدة الخلفة في بارتشن زي الدي مثلا
-
كيف يكون مربع النص وبجانبه عدة سجلات في تقرير
Eng.Qassim replied to salah_2024's topic in قسم الأكسيس Access
اعتقد بانه يجب ترحيل البيانات الى اكسل ...لان الاكسل يدمج الحقول ويجعلها حقل واحد ويمكنه توسيط الكلمة في المنتصف رأيي ان تطرح سؤالك في قسم الاكسل ..فيه من الاساتذة الكبار